Hi, Im based in the UK and we are able to buy bikes here tax free under a government sponsored scheme. Basically your employer buys the bike, claims back the sales tax and deducts the cost of the bike from your salary over a year.
This means you save the sales tax (VAT here in the UK is 17.5% ) then deducts the cost monthly before tax (saving the tax on your wages aprox 20-40%).
So in my case Im saving about 43% on my new bike.
We have some employees in our New York office and I wondered if the US government runs a similar scheme that I can offer to them.
